Ordinals
beta
Address bc1q4d09he35fse63pydkw0se35yfswmtqe5uxzckf
sat balance
28327
outputs
de6118a3883bf33438a26857f0c9e9407d1ce1ccc62ad30fb9a98923302677a0:0